Boucle Lac de Ninu
This very steep climb rises above Albertacce in Corse. Expect 43 to 72 minutes. The hardest 500 metres average 33.4% and start 2.4 km in, so the worst of it lands when you are already committed. It faces north: the shady side, where snow stays longest. At 14.0 TEP it is harder than 88% of the climbs in the catalogue. Graded alpine hiking: exposed, rocky ground that needs sure feet and some use of the hands.
